Green Hills Software and LieberLieber Software Partner for End-to-end Model-driven Approach for Embedded Systems

Green Hills Software and LieberLieber today announced their partnership. Driven by the demand of their customers to support an end-to-end model-driven approach for embedded systems, Green Hills Software’s MULTI integrated development environment (IDE) and LieberLieber’s AMUSE (Advanced Modeling Using Simulation and Execution) will be fully integrated to provide an enhanced toolchain with new debugging and testing capabilities at the modeling level directly connected to the embedded target.
The solution combines highly optimised code generation (AMUSE) with a best-in-class compiler for embedded devices (MULTI) and landmark debugging capabilities for UML/SysML models directly on the embedded target. The MULTI IDE will enable compiling and deployment of generated C/C++ code right from the model to the respective target platform. The debugging information will be graphically visualised by AMUSE in the original modeling environment where the user can improve the model and instantly deploy the changes back on the target for re-testing. The code generation supports Class Diagrams, State Charts and Activity Diagrams and is optimised for low-end embedded devices. The innovative approach can be applied to all targets supported by the MULTI IDE.

The new toolchain will consist of the high-end MULTI IDE from Green Hills Software for embedded systems, the well-known modeling platform Enterprise Architect from Sparx Systems and the graphical UML debugger and code generator AMUSE from LieberLieber.
